In the last few years, a wave of retiring baby boomers and high rate of interest have actually aided gas record-breaking sales in the annuity market. From 2022 to 2024, annuity sales topped $1.1 trillion, according to Limra, a global research study organization for the insurance policy market. In 2023 alone, annuity sales increased 23 percent over the prior year.
With even more prospective rates of interest cuts on the horizon, simple set annuities which have a tendency to be much less difficult than various other options on the market might become less appealing to customers because of their waning prices. In their area, various other varieties, such as index-linked annuities, may see a bump as customers look for to capture market growth.

Variable annuities when controlled the market, yet that's transformed in a huge means. These items endured their worst sales on record in 2023, going down 17 percent contrasted to 2022, according to Limra.
Unlike taken care of annuities, which provide disadvantage protection, or FIAs, which stabilize security with some development potential, variable annuities offer little to no defense from market loss unless cyclists are added at an added expense. For financiers whose leading concern is preserving capital, variable annuities merely do not gauge up. These items are likewise infamously complicated with a background of high charges and hefty surrender fees.

RILAs supply consumers a lot greater caps than fixed-index annuities. Just how can insurance coverage business manage to do this?
The broad variety of attributing approaches utilized by RILAs can make it hard to compare one product to one more. Greater caps on returns likewise include a compromise: You handle some threat of loss beyond an established floor or barrier. This barrier guards your account from the very first section of losses, generally 10 to 20 percent, but afterwards, you'll lose money.
